Thought I posted this earlier but somehow did not post it

Took hunting buddy of mine trolling Friday am and headed to one of my favorite starting points, where Sadlers Creek comes into main channel

Marked fish at 30-40' and had 4 lines out, tow on downriggers and two leadcore lines with everything from Manns stretch lures, Sebile broken back minnows and the old standby this time of year roadrunners with big trailers

Nice heavy overcast morning with good breeze and on first pass we hooked up with nice 6lber

Ended up the day with 5 fish and largest was 11lbs(with my buddy in picture) which was his biggest fish to date. I was really hoping for a 15 or larger.

I owed him a big favor for calling in turkeys for me for shots with my bow this year on his land

I think that leadcore line wore his ass out though, we had them at 6-10 colors and he did not realize how much reeling that was LOL

I have a small fortune tied up in Mann's stretch,Bomber CDF's, and Sebile's and even a couple of "Hartwell secret lures" Cisco kids and but 99.9% of the fish I catch trolling are on roadrunners with trailers or just plain jigs with trailers

Thinking about buying a couple of alabama rigs to troll with off the downriggers
